Есть ли способ запросить, сколько раз пользователь вносил изменения в билет TFS? - PullRequest
0 голосов
/ 11 июня 2019

Я смотрю на настройку запроса в TFS, который сообщает мне, сколько раз пользователь менял конкретный билет TFS. Это возможно в TFS2017 или даже в Power BI Desktop ?

Например, создание запроса в TFS с добавлением следующего:

И - изменено - было когда-либо - Смит. Джон

дает все билеты, которые "Смит. Джон" когда-либо менял, но не сообщает мне, сколько раз он их вносил.

Пример изображения: https://imgur.com/AIUIwPG

На изображении выше я ищу ответ 4 (Смит. Джон менял билет 4 раза), но он появится только один раз в запросе. Я знаю, что это невозможно в самой TFS, поэтому я надеюсь найти решение для Power BI Desktop.

1 Ответ

1 голос
/ 12 июня 2019

Есть ли способ запросить, сколько раз пользователь вносил изменения в билет TFS?

Действительно, это невозможно в самой TFS, все результаты запросасписок рабочих элементов, а не детали рабочих элементов.

Существует расширение, использующее API TFS, которое может извлечь всю историю за один заданный рабочий элемент:

TFS SDK: История рабочих элементовВизуализатор, использующий TFS API

enter image description here

Если это расширение не соответствует вашим потребностям, вы можете использовать API для вывода рабочего элемента всей истории изменений:

TFS API: рабочий элемент TFS История всех изменений

Затем экспортируйте эту сетку в нужный формат и сохраните ее локально.

Если все вышеперечисленноене то, что вам нужно, вы просто хотите использовать Power BI Desktop для решения этой проблемы, вы можете проверить следующий блог, он должен помочь вам:

Запрос API рабочих элементов VSTS напрямую из Power BI

Надеюсь, это поможет.

...